Last Saturday, our local Library, which usually holds a larger book sale under tents over a 2 week period, came up with a different way to raise money during this new "normal" that we all are experiencing......

It was a drive thru book sale where you were able to buy prepackaged Book Bundles......

They had 5 hard cover books for $10 in a Mystery Book Bundle....

0r 5 hard cover books for $10 in a Fiction Book Bundle..

I sent Joe and had him buy me 2 Paperback Book Bundles, which contained 10 Brand New paperback books for $10 each Book Bundle.....

It was exciting to open up each bag to see what books were inside.....
I was thrilled with the books that I got!!!!
A great mixture of different genre's......

I was excited to find out that this sale was a success and they sold ALL the Book Bundles that they packaged, raising $3200......

They are going to be holding another Drive Thru Book Sale with more Categories on August 8th!!!
 I am interested in the Biography, Science Fiction and History categories!!
